Broom Road is in Teddington and in Richmond Upon Thames district. TW11 9NU is located in the Hampton Wick & South Teddington elect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Twickenham.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is Broom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Broom Road was 59.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 4.5% higher than the Hampton Wick & South Teddington average. The most reported crime type was Anti-social behaviour.

Broom Road has the 13th highest crime rate of 35 local areas in Hampton Wick & South Teddington and the 254th highest crime rate of 591 local areas in Richmond upon Thames .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 0.0 crimes per 1,000 residents and have remained broadly unchanged year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-79.9%.
